The 1991 Mitsubishi Eclipse has 2 NHTSA recall campaigns affecting an estimated 682,275 vehicles. Recall repairs are always free at any authorized dealer. Owners have filed 65 complaints with NHTSA, most often about the seat belts. Last updated July 5, 2026.

POWER TRAIN98V0690011998-03-2624,275 affected
Defect
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: PASSENGER VEHICLES. LOCKUP OF THE TRANSFER CASE CAN OCCUR DUE TO INSUFFICIENT LUBRICATION.
Consequence
THIS CONDITION CAN CAUSE A LOSS OF VEHICLE CONTROL,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.
Remedy
DEALERS WILL INSPECT THE VEHICLES FOR ADEQUACY OF THE TRANSFER CASE OIL VOLUME, TRANSFER CASE OIL LEAKAGE, AND OPERATIONAL DEGRADATION OF THE TRANSFER CASE MECHANISM. SEAT BELTS95V1030041995-05-24658,000 affected
Defect
THE FRONT SAFETY BELT BUCKLE RELEASE BUTTONS CAN BREAK. THESE RED PLASTIC RELEASE BUTTONS ARE MARKED "PRESS." IF A BUTTON BREAKS, PIECES CAN FALL INTO THE BUCKLE ASSEMBLY CAUSING THE BUCKLE TO OPERATE IMPROPERLY.
Consequence
THE SAFETY BELTS WOULD NOT PROVIDE ADEQUATE PROTECTION TO AN OCCUPANT IN A VEHICLE CRASH.
Remedy
OWNERS SHOULD PROMPTLY CHECK THE CONDITION AND OPERATION OF BOTH FRONT SAFETY BELT BUCKLES AND CAREFULLY INSPECT THE RED RELEASE BUTTON FOR ANY BREAKS OR CRACKS. InvestigationPE97040 Opened 1997-09-04 · closed 1998-01-30
TRANSFER CASE LOCKUP
ALLEGED DRIVETRAIN FAILURE THAT CAN LEAD TO LOCK-UP OF THE REAR OR ALL WHEELS.
InvestigationRQ98007 Opened 1998-05-11 · closed 1998-08-28
TRANSFER CASE LEAKAGE
THE TRANSFER CASE OF THE ALL WHEEL DRIVE (AWD), MITSUBISHI GALANT, ALLEGEDLY LEAKS OIL CAUSING ONE OR MORE WHEELS TO LOCKUP; OR THE INABILITY TO TRANSMIT ENGINE POWER TO THE DRIVE WHEELS.THE VEHICLES HAVE THE SAME TRANSFER CASE DESIGN AS THE ECLIPSE VEHICLES WHICH HAVE BEEN RECALLED FOR THE SAME ALLEGED DEFECT.
